A Network in Crisis
Over the past year, MSNBC has seen viewership plummet. Nielsen ratings show a staggering 41% drop in the coveted 25–54 demographic and more than a 30% decline in total primetime audience. These numbers have forced network executives to revamp their lineup, cancel several high-profile shows, and try new formats—many of which have struggled to gain traction.
Notably, new shows like The Weeknight and The Briefing with Jen Psaki have underperformed. Psaki’s show, which replaced Rachel Maddow’s iconic timeslot, has seen a 46% dip in viewers. For MSNBC, these numbers aren’t just disappointing—they’re alarming.
